The Directorate for Inter-Services Intelligence (also Inter-Services Intelligence or I.S.I.) is the principal intelligence body of the nation of Pakistan. The ISI provided most of the operational and organizational leadership during the U.S.-funded insurgency in Afghanistan against the USSR. It is widely believed that they are playing a similar role in the Kashmir region.

ISI is headed by a lieutenant-general or a three-star general of the Pakistan Army.

Roots

The roots of the ISI go back to the U.S.-backed guerrilla war to oust the Soviet Army from Afghanistan in the 1980s. That Central Intelligence Agency (CIA)-backed effort flooded Pakistan with weapons and with Afghan, Pakistani and Arab " mujahideen", who fought under the name of Islam. In order to train fighters, distribute arms, channel money, the CIA relied on the ISI.

During the Soviet invasion from 1979– 1989, the ISI monitored the activities of and provided advice and support to the mujahideen, and commandos from the Army's Special Services Group helped guide the operations inside Afghanistan.
